Why Parcan is a Trusted Choice in Endodontics
Root canal treatment requires precise cleaning and disinfection to remove infection and debris from the root system. While mechanical instrumentation dislodges much of the tissue, chemical irrigation completes the job by dissolving residual organics and attacking microbial colonies that instruments can’t reach.
Septodont Parcan Sodium Hypochlorite Solution is formulated specifically for this task. Because sodium hypochlorite remains the preferred irrigant due to its unique antimicrobial and tissue‑dissolving properties, Parcan provides dependable performance for clinicians who want predictable, high‑quality results.
How to Use
-
Prepare Irrigation Syringe – Attach a sterile irrigation needle or side‑vented tip.
-
Deliver Solution – Slowly irrigate the canal with Parcan while avoiding forceful pressure at the apex.
-
Replenish Frequently – Use fresh solution frequently to maintain antimicrobial effectiveness.
-
Follow Protocols – Rinse canals thoroughly and complete with final irrigation as per clinical protocols.
Always follow proper endodontic irrigation guidelines and safety measures.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q1: What is sodium hypochlorite used for in dentistry?
A: It is used as an irrigant in root canal therapy to clean, disinfect, and help dissolve organic debris inside the canal system.
Q2: Is Parcan safe to use in endodontic procedures?
A: Yes, when used following clinical protocols and proper safety precautions, it provides effective irrigation with predictable results.
Q3: How often should I replenish the solution during RCT?
A: You should use fresh solution throughout the procedure to maintain optimal antimicrobial activity.
